It also displays both the ECG and ICG waveforms on a bright color display. Parameters and trends are color coded to aid in visibility and identification. To facilitate application and confirm signal accuracy, the LIFEGARD ICG patient monitor includes a multi-function, color-coded, signal- quality indicator; a special patient cable; and unique electrodes. Weighing less than five pounds, the LIFEGARD ICG operates on battery power for up to two hours or on AC power. This provides added versatility in Emergency Department or Operating Room environments. A built-in, strip-chart printer provides complete documentation for all waveforms, data, and tabular or graphical trends, as well as patient name, ID number, time, and date.
